股骨转子骨折复位术

The art of trochanteric fracture reduction.

Abstract

The name of Ender is primarily associated with the Ender nails, which were popular for trochanteric fracture fixation more than thirty years ago. However, Ender's concepts were not limited to the implant. Ender developed a unique classification system for trochanteric and subtrochanteric fractures, which provided the theory for closed reduction maneuvers that made the method so successful in his hands. While Ender's nails have become history in the meantime, his principles of fracture reduction can be readily applied on surgery with modern implants such as proximal femoral nails. This article reflects the classification and the principles published by Hans Georg Ender in some print work hardly available nowadays.
